one. Introduction to URL Shortening
URL shortening is a method on-line wherein a lengthy URL is often converted right into a shorter, additional workable sort. This shortened URL redirects to the initial prolonged URL when visited. Services like Bitly and TinyURL are very well-recognised samples of URL shorteners. The necessity for URL shortening arose with the appearance of social websites platforms like Twitter, exactly where character limits for posts built it challenging to share long URLs.

Beyond social media marketing, URL shorteners are helpful in advertising campaigns, e-mails, and printed media exactly where prolonged URLs is usually cumbersome.

2. Main Factors of a URL Shortener
A URL shortener typically is made up of the following parts:

Net Interface: This can be the front-conclusion component the place people can enter their extended URLs and get shortened versions. It may be a straightforward sort on the Online page.
Database: A databases is necessary to keep the mapping concerning the initial extensive URL and also the shortened Edition. Databases like MySQL, PostgreSQL, or NoSQL choices like MongoDB may be used.
Redirection Logic: This is the backend logic that requires the brief URL and redirects the person for the corresponding very long URL. This logic will likely be executed in the online server or an application layer.
API: Numerous URL shorteners offer an API to make sure that 3rd-occasion applications can programmatically shorten URLs and retrieve the original prolonged URLs.
three. Building the URL Shortening Algorithm
The crux of a URL shortener lies in its algorithm for changing an extended URL into a brief 1. Numerous strategies may be employed, such as:

Hashing: The lengthy URL may be hashed into a set-size string, which serves as the small URL. Nonetheless, hash collisions (different URLs causing exactly the same hash) need to be managed.
Base62 Encoding: Just one typical tactic is to implement Base62 encoding (which takes advantage of sixty two people: 0-nine, A-Z, plus a-z) on an integer ID. The ID corresponds for the entry within the database. This technique ensures that the short URL is as short as you possibly can.
Random String Technology: A different method will be to create a random string of a fixed size (e.g., 6 people) and Look at if it’s already in use within the database. If not, it’s assigned for the very long URL.
4. Database Management
The databases schema for the URL shortener is generally easy, with two Major fields:

ID: A unique identifier for every URL entry.
Very long URL: The initial URL that should be shortened.
Small URL/Slug: The limited Variation in the URL, often stored as a unique string.
Together with these, it is advisable to retail outlet metadata like the creation day, expiration date, and the amount of situations the brief URL has actually been accessed.

five. Handling Redirection
Redirection is a vital Section of the URL shortener's operation. Whenever a user clicks on a short URL, the support has to promptly retrieve the first URL with the database and redirect the person working with an HTTP 301 (lasting redirect) or 302 (short term redirect) status code.

Efficiency is key in this article, as the method really should be nearly instantaneous. Tactics like databases indexing and caching (e.g., making use of Redis or Memcached) can be used to hurry up the retrieval procedure.

six. Safety Issues
Security is a major concern in URL shorteners:

Malicious URLs: A URL shortener is usually abused to spread malicious back links. Utilizing URL validation, blacklisting, or integrating with third-party security expert services to examine URLs prior to shortening them can mitigate this possibility.
Spam Avoidance: Level limiting and CAPTCHA can stop abuse by spammers looking to make Many brief URLs.
7. Scalability
Since the URL shortener grows, it might need to take care of an incredible number of URLs and redirect requests. This requires a scalable architecture, probably involving load balancers, distributed databases, and microservices.

Load Balancing: Distribute targeted visitors across numerous servers to deal with large loads.
Distributed Databases: Use databases that may scale horizontally, like Cassandra or MongoDB.
Microservices: Independent fears like URL shortening, analytics, and redirection into different services to further improve scalability and maintainability.
8. Analytics
URL shorteners often provide analytics to track how often a short URL is clicked, where by the targeted traffic is coming from, together with other valuable metrics. This involves logging Every single redirect And perhaps integrating with analytics platforms.
